Green End House is a captivating detached cottage settled on the outskirts of the village of Melmerby near Ripon in Cumbria. The property has five bedrooms which include two king-sizes with en-suite shower rooms, a zip/link king-size, a double and a twin. There is also a shared family bathroom and a cloakroom, making the property ideal to sleep up to ten people. Within the dwelling you will also benefit from an open-plan living space home to a kitchen, dining area and sitting area with a woodburning stove, two further sitting rooms with open fires, and a study. Outside is ample off-road parking, and a lawned area surrounding the property with patio areas including furniture and a private hot tub. Green End House is perfect for your family gathering or reunion with friends in this scenic area of Cumbria.
